What Does It Mean When Girls Look Thoughtful?

Girls, like anyone else, may appear thoughtful for a variety of reasons. These moments are often characterized by a distant gaze, furrowed brows, or a gentle pause in conversation. Recognizing what these expressions might signify requires attention to context, body language, and individual personality. Below, we delve into the common interpretations behind a girl’s contemplative look.

Possible Interpretations of a Thoughtful Look

  • Deep in Thought or Reflection
  • Many girls look thoughtful because they are genuinely reflecting on something significant. It could be related to personal goals, life decisions, or recent experiences. During these moments, their mind is actively processing information, weighing options, or contemplating feelings, which manifests as a distant or focused gaze.

  • Emotional Processing
  • Some girls may appear thoughtful when they are experiencing complex emotions such as sadness, nostalgia, or anxiety. Their contemplative expression might be a way of coping or understanding their feelings internally before expressing them outwardly.

  • Curiosity or Problem Solving
  • When faced with a challenging question or situation, a girl might look thoughtful as she searches for answers or considers different perspectives. This is often accompanied by subtle signs like tapping fingers, tilting the head, or slight furrowing of brows.

  • Daydreaming or Escaping Reality
  • Sometimes, a girl’s thoughtful look indicates she’s lost in her imagination or fantasies. This can happen when she’s envisioning future plans, reminiscing about past memories, or simply wandering in her thoughts.

  • Interest or Attraction
  • In social contexts, a girl may appear thoughtful when she’s intrigued by someone or something. This might be a sign of admiration, curiosity, or developing feelings, especially if combined with other positive body language cues.

  • Stress or Worry
  • On the flip side, a contemplative expression can also signal worry or stress about personal issues, relationships, or external pressures. Recognizing the difference between positive reflection and negative worry is key to understanding her mindset.

    Body Language Clues to Complement Thoughtfulness

    To accurately interpret the meaning behind a girl’s thoughtful look, it’s essential to observe accompanying body language and facial cues:

    • Facial Expressions
      • Furrowed brows or a slight frown – indicates concentration or concern
      • Softening or relaxed features – suggests daydreaming or peaceful reflection
      • Looking away or into the distance – may denote deep thought or distraction
    • Eye Movements
      • Staring into space or focusing on a point – reflecting internal processing
      • Slow blinking or lowered eyelids – signs of relaxation or introspection
    • Posture
      • Leaning back or adopting a relaxed pose – comfortable contemplation
      • Tilting head or resting chin on hand – engaging in thoughtful consideration
    • Other Gestures
      • Touching her face or hair – nervousness or self-soothing during reflection
      • Fidgeting or tapping – indicating stress or impatience

    Context Matters

    Interpreting a girl’s thoughtful look depends heavily on the context of the situation:

    • During Conversations
    • If she pauses or appears distant during a chat, she might be contemplating what to say next or processing the discussion.

    • In Personal Moments
    • When alone or in a calm environment, her thoughtful expression may indicate genuine reflection or emotional processing.

    • In Social Settings
    • She might be observing others, analyzing social cues, or simply lost in her thoughts about her surroundings.

    How to Handle it

    When you notice a girl looking thoughtful, how you respond can make a significant difference in your relationship. Here are some tips to handle these moments with sensitivity and understanding:

    • Give Her Space
    • If she seems absorbed in her thoughts, avoid interrupting or pressuring her to talk. Sometimes, people need solitude to process their feelings.

    • Show Genuine Interest
    • Express curiosity without prying. A simple, “Are you thinking about something interesting?” can open the door for her to share if she wishes.

    • Be Supportive
    • If her thoughtful look is accompanied by signs of worry or distress, offer comfort. Say something like, “You seem a bit preoccupied. Is there anything I can do to help?”

    • Respect Her Boundaries
    • Not everyone wants to discuss their inner thoughts immediately. Respect her pace and readiness to share.

    • Engage in Meaningful Conversation
    • When she’s ready, encourage open dialogue. Ask open-ended questions that invite her to express her thoughts and feelings.

    • Be Patient and Observant
    • Understanding her thoughtfulness may require patience. Pay attention to her cues and respond with empathy and kindness.
